The Telegraph-Forum has opened voting for its week two high school football player of the week award. Readers are invited to select a winner from six new candidates following the completion of week two games. Voting remains active until 7 p.m. this Friday. Wynford's Braylon Wells recently secured the week one award after receiving 63.7% of the total vote. Crestline's Weston Clark followed with 20.5% of the vote, and Colonel Crawford's Roen Thew finished third with 14.1%. The publication continues to track local Crawford County performance as the high school football season progresses.
